Inquiry for Music-Streams is growing - Vinyl remains popular

German music fans drive sales primarily at streaming services. However, vinyl records are experiencing a comeback as well.

Between January and June, according to the Bundesverband Musikindustrie, a total of 1.136 billion Euro were generated with music.

The demand for vinyl records on the German Music Market is growing. This is evident from the figures published by the Bundesverband Musikindustrie in Berlin for the first half of 2024. Vinyl saw a growth of 5.4% compared to the previous year's period and accounts for 5.9% of the market share.

More than 85% of the revenue was generated between January and the end of June through digital offerings, particularly Audio-Streaming. The demand from music fans for streaming services continues to grow.

According to the statements, a total of 1.136 billion Euros were generated with Music by the end of June. In comparison, it was 1.056 billion Euros in the previous year's period. The turnover increased by 7.6%. The market is developing dynamically, according to the interest group of around 200 record label manufacturers and music companies.

Vinyl and streaming offers complement each other

Despite the continuing popularity of Vinyl, the demand for physical carriers - which also include CDs, DVDs and Singles - is declining significantly. They accounted for almost 15% of the Revenue up to mid-year.

According to the Chairman of the Executive Board of the Bundesverband Musikindustrie, Florian Drucke, the year 2024 has started well. It shows that the attractiveness of streaming offers continues to increase. "The sustained upward trend of Vinyl illustrates that the physical and digital worlds remain complementary and interact with each other." Fans listen to and use music in all ways.
